  • QuestionCan the APP be used on 2 phones to see the security cameras

    Asked by Fields.

    • Answer You can only have one username/email address and password per account however, you can download our app to as many compatible iOS, Android and Amazon Fire devices as you’d like, so the entire household can receive alerts or check in at home. When launching the app on additional devices, please use the sign in option to access the account you created on your first Blink connected mobile device. You will not have to go through the setup process again. Please note you will not be able to use Live View from multiple devices at the same time.

  • QuestionIs the Blink XT2 camera compatible with the XT system?

    Asked by Justin.

    • Answer Yes the XT2 camera will work with your existing Blink System as it uses the same sync module. You can have up to 10 Blink devices per sync module as long as they are all within the 100ft operating range of the sync module in any direction. The cameras on the sync module can be in any combination.

  • QuestionHow is this installed? And is there anything else I need with it?

    Asked by actorstuntman.

    • Answer The Blink System is fairly easy to install and really requires following three simple steps, download the Blink Home Monitor APP on your compatible mobile device, connect the sync module to your wifi and add the Blink cameras. If you are not a current Blink System user you would need to make sure that you purchase the System and not the add-on camera as the System would ship with the sync module needed to operate the cameras whereas the add-on camera would just be the camera to add to an existing Blink System. We ship each sync module with the power adapter and cord and each camera would ship with the batteries and mounts.

  • Questioncan i turn off the notifications but still have it recording? I don't like being notified 20 times a day that the kids are going in and out the door. If i disarm, will it still record so i can go back and review without getting notifications?

    Asked by nana.

    • Answer If notifications were turned off, As long as your Blink cameras are armed for motion detection they would still record a clip if motion was detected in their field of view however you would not receive the notification. If the Blink cameras are disarmed or they do not detect any motion in their field of view they would not turn on and record any clips. The Blink cameras do not offer continuous recording though you can leave the system armed for motion detection for any interval of time.

  • QuestionIs there a way to mount it in the window

    Asked by Denise.

    • Answer The Blink XT2 cameras can not reliably detect motion on the other side of glass. Some users have placed cameras facing out a window or through a glass door to use the Live View option. A Blink XT2 camera looking through glass will react to the near side of a pane of glass, so it will not be activated by motion beyond that to create clips when in the Armed state.

  • QuestionCan you watch this camera from a computer

    Asked by Beka.

    • Answer You cannot currently access your Blink system from your computer. The Blink App is currently only compatible with iOS devices running 10.3 or higher, Android devices running version 5.0 (Lollipop) or higher and Fire OS mobile devices, running software version 5.1 or higher

  • Questionis this compatible with the mini blink indoor? or, is this using a totally different app?

    Asked by wink.

    • Answer You cannot add the XT2 add-on camera to a Blink Mini, you would have to make sure that you purchased the Blink XT2 1-camera system as the XT2 camera would need the sync module to operate. (The Blink Mini can operate on its own or be added to any existing Blink System.) You can have up to 10 Blink devices per sync module as long as they are all within the 100ft operating range of the sync module in any direction. The cameras on the sync module can be in any combination.
